Simultaneous RP HPLC determination of aceclofenac and tizanidine in pharmaceutical preparations

M.B.Kekare,M.P.Choukekar, V.V.Vaidya, G.R.Singh


A simple, fast and precise reversed phase high performance liquid chromatographic method is developed for the simultaneous determination of aceclofenac and tizanidine using paracetamol as an internal standard. Chromatographic separation of the three drugs were performed on a hypersil C18 column (250mm  4.6 mm, 5 m) as stationary phase with a mobile phase comprising ofmix phosphate buffer pH7.0: acetonitrile (40:60 v/v), at a flow rate of 0.7mL min-1 and UV detection at 230nm. The proposed method was validated for linearity, accuracy, precision, LOD, LOQ. Linearity, accuracy and precision were found to be acceptable over the ranges of 100-300 - g mL-1 for aceclofenac and 2-6 - g mL-1 for tizanidine hcl equivalent to tizanidine. It can be conveniently adopted for routine quality control analysis.
